Subject: DR drill for the Hollowpine metrics sidecar

Hi plugin authors,

Next week we run a disaster-recovery drill for the Hollowpine aggregation sidecar. Your plugins will briefly lose the metrics socket while we fail over to the Brackenford standby region. No action is needed unless your plugin holds local state; in that case, restore from the sealed snapshot. The snapshot unseals with the passphrase below.

recovery phrase for yajof-bagap: oliwyn-ulaael

Q: How does ParityPulse flag rate mismatches before release?

A: ParityPulse crawls our partner hotel feeds nightly and compares published rates against the Driftwell booking engine. Any delta over 2% gets flagged as a parity break and blocks the release train until triaged. False positives from currency rounding are auto-dismissed. Do not ship if the parity dashboard shows red; escalate to the pricing pod instead. Release gating thresholds and the current block list are documented on the internal page below.

wiki page, bawig-yawep: https://jenkins.nelvrotech.local/ticket/build/projects/view/view/pages/view/a285c2b5588ad4f337d9b5f2

**Cleaning-Crew Access — Marrowgate Plaza**
Cleaning contractors from Britlow Services may enter between 19:00 and 23:00 via the east service door only. Sign in at the night register, wear the issued hi-vis lanyard, and keep to assigned floors. Propping doors open is prohibited. The east service door keypad accepts the crew pass code below.

turnstile pass: bdg-YEOZLM-79341408